Well, as you may remember my husband and I at the beginning of the year made some financial goals and we would like to stick to them, so I knew that I needed to become creative in how I was going to save for our vacation.

With us all staying in condos, for the most part we will be eating in, with each family taking turns hosting dinner. So I will be using my regularly budgeted grocery money that week for food. There will be a few meals eaten out however.

Gas will be the same, we will use our regularly budgeted gas money that week + a little more. Not sure how much more, it will depend on the price of gas.

So we need to come up with our "fun" money. There are some attractions that we know that we would like to do while there which involve purchasing tickets. Multiply that times six and some of the adventures can be pretty costly.

But we want to do them.

So I have made it my mission challenge to have these completely paid for before we leave.

I do this so that we do not touch any savings.

I do this so we can stay on track with our goals.

I do this because it is fun - I love challenges.

A couple of weeks ago, I went online to get prices for what we are hoping to do while there..other than spend a ton of time on the beach.

I came up with the total....gulp...$498.70..YIKES!!!

After digesting that..I went online to find coupons..surely there are coupons or at least group rates, right?!

There were coupons for all, but with one activity it was cheaper to do a group rate.

I brought my $498.70 down to $440.70.

Still alot of money.

But I knew/know I could do this, so I started last week.

I amazingly came up with $97.34!!!

I am almost a quarter of the way there!!

YEAH!!
Here is how it broke down:

$9.60 - Ebates

$17.33 - Ebay (I reflects ebay/paypal charges already subtracted)

$66.00 - Writing Projects
